Frequently Asked Questions

What is the engine power output of the CaseIH JX1085C?

The CaseIH JX1085C has an engine power output of 80 hp.

How many cylinders does the CaseIH JX1085C have?

The CaseIH JX1085C is equipped with a 4-cylinder engine.

What is the operating weight of the CaseIH JX1085C?

The operating weight of the CaseIH JX1085C is approximately 6,910 lb.

What type of transmission does the CaseIH JX1085C have?

The CaseIH JX1085C is equipped with a Mechanical shuttle transmission.

What type of hydraulic system does the CaseIH JX1085C use?

The CaseIH JX1085C uses a Open center hydraulic system.

What hitch category is the CaseIH JX1085C?

The CaseIH JX1085C is a Category II hitch.
